The Role of Artificial Intelligence and Machine Learning in SASE Solutions

The role of artificial intelligence (AI) and machine learning (ML) in the field of cybersecurity has grown significantly in recent years. As the digital landscape evolves and cyber threats become more sophisticated, the need for advanced security solutions has never been greater. One such solution that has emerged is Secure Access Service Edge (SASE). It is a comprehensive security framework that combines network and security functions into a single cloud-based service. This article explores the synergies between AI, ML, and SASE solutions and how these technologies work together to provide a robust, intelligent security infrastructure.

SASE is a relatively new concept introduced by Gartner in 2019 that aims to address the challenges organizations face in securing networks and data in an increasingly cloud-centric world. The core idea behind SASE is to provide a unified security solution that can be easily managed and scaled regardless of where users, devices and applications reside. It does this by consolidating various security capabilities such as secure web gateways, cloud access security brokers, and zero trust network access into a single service delivered through the cloud.

Integrating AI and ML into SASE solutions offers many benefits, as these technologies can greatly improve the effectiveness and efficiency of security measures. One of the key benefits of incorporating AI and ML into SASE is the ability to analyze vast amounts of data in real-time to quickly identify potential threats and vulnerabilities. This is especially important in the modern cybersecurity landscape, where the sheer volume of data generated by users, devices and applications can overwhelm traditional security tools.

Additionally, AI and ML algorithms can be trained to recognize patterns and behaviors indicative of cyberthreats, allowing them to proactively detect and respond to potential attacks before they cause significant damage. This proactive approach to security is a key capability of SASE solutions that help organizations stay ahead of cybercriminals and minimize the risk of data breaches and other security incidents.

Another important aspect of the synergy of AI, ML, and SASE is the ability to automate various security tasks, freeing IT teams to focus on more strategic efforts. For example, AI-powered SASE solutions automatically apply security policies and controls based on user behavior and risk level, ensuring that the right level of protection is applied to individual users and devices. . Not only does this improve overall security, but it also streamlines the management of security operations, making it easier for organizations to maintain a strong security posture.

In addition to these benefits, integrating AI and ML into SASE solutions also enables more effective threat intelligence and incident response capabilities. By leveraging AI and ML to analyze data from multiple sources, SASE solutions give organizations a comprehensive view of the threat landscape, identify emerging trends, and stay ahead of new attack vectors.
